Experiencing the northwest BXPOSUFQ Slowly the sun rose in the morning and the sky came alive with a brilliant spectacle of color. Orange, red, and yellow rays streaked through the clouds, turning the sky into a gainted picture of light. Another day at Northwest had egun. Cars moved into formation, each waiting its turn to enter the parking lot. The sun filled the cars, blinding the sight of the driver with its intensity. The small visors were useless against the sun's growing power. After searching for a front row spot, most students resigned themselves to the back lot and joined the trek to the mall for the morning dose of caffeine and gossip. Juggling their books, students rushed to class not wishing to experience first hand the implications of the new tardy policy. Increased enrollment caused classrooms to be filled tim capacityg most averaging twenty- eight students per c ass. As the day went on, the sun reached its maximum intensi- ty, warming the air. Lunchtime brought students outside for a break from the mainstream.
